Magnussen frustrated with penalty after Bottas battle

+ McLaren’s Kevin Magnussen says he is disappointed to have picked up a penalty for his driving standards for a second consecutive weekend after his battle with Valtteri Bottas. Magnussen, who qualified fifth, had a lightning start, exiting the first chicane in second position after both Lewis Hamilton and Bottas bogged down off the grid. The Dane ran with the frontrunners early on, before falling back behind Felipe Massa and the recovering Hamilton. Bottas, on a storming recovery drive through the field after his poor start, caught Magnussen on lap 36, attempting to pass the McLaren man around the outside of the first chicane.
